The Zombie Apocalypse: Fear of the Unknown

Dreaming about a zombie apocalypse could mean that you’re feeling overwhelmed by an uncertain situation in your waking life. This fear of the unknown can manifest itself as a nightmare, with zombies representing all sorts of scary and unpredictable things happening around us.

To confront this fear, try to identify what specific aspects of your daily life are causing anxiety or uncertainty. Once you pinpoint these issues, create a plan to address them head-on, one step at a time. With each challenge overcome, the nightmares should subside.

Feeling “Dead Inside”: Emotional Detachment

If you dream about zombies who seem lifeless and emotionless, it might be because you’re feeling disconnected from your own emotions or relationships with others. This emotional detachment can lead to feelings of loneliness or isolation, which is why your brain chooses to express these feelings through a horror-filled dreamscape.

To combat this sense of detachment, make an effort to reconnect with yourself and those around you. Engage in activities that bring joy and fulfillment, open up about your feelings, and remember that it’s okay to ask for help when needed.

Running Away From Responsibilities: Escapism

In some cases, dreams about zombies may signify a desire to escape from responsibilities or challenges in your everyday life. These dream scenarios serve as a metaphorical way of running away from problems instead of facing them head-on.

If you find yourself frequently dreaming about zombies, take inventory of the areas where you might be avoiding responsibility. Whether it’s at work, school, or home, acknowledge these issues and create a plan to tackle them methodically. Remember that facing your fears can lead to personal growth and a greater sense of control over your life.

Fear of Losing Control: Powerlessness

Dreams about zombies could also symbolize feelings of powerlessness or lack of control in your waking life. These nightmares often involve situations where you’re unable to protect yourself or others from danger, leading to a sense of helplessness and fear.

To regain a sense of control, identify areas where you may feel powerless and work on developing coping strategies. This could include setting boundaries with difficult people, learning new skills to boost your confidence, or seeking professional help if needed.

Overcoming the Dead: Rebirth and Transformation

In some cases, dreams about zombies can symbolize personal transformation and growth. The undead often represent aspects of ourselves that we want to leave behind – habits, beliefs, or behaviors that no longer serve us. By facing these “zombie” parts of ourselves, we can undergo a rebirth and emerge stronger than ever before.

To facilitate this process, practice self-reflection and mindfulness. Identify any negative patterns in your life and make conscious efforts to break free from them. Remember that change takes time, so be patient with yourself as you navigate through this transformative journey.
